发明授权
- 专利标题: Remotely controlling devices and processing asynchronous events for testing
- 专利标题(中): 远程控制设备和处理异步事件进行测试
-
申请号: US14705692申请日: 2015-05-06
-
公开(公告)号: US09363157B2公开(公告)日: 2016-06-07
- 发明人: Andrew Sherman Carter , Myul Ryul Jang , Dallas Stephan Mahrt
- 申请人: Hulu, LLC
- 申请人地址: US CA Santa Monica
- 专利权人: HULU, LLC
- 当前专利权人: HULU, LLC
- 当前专利权人地址: US CA Santa Monica
- 代理机构: Fountainhead Law Group PC
- 主分类号: G06F15/16
- IPC分类号: G06F15/16 ; H04L12/26 ; H04L29/08 ; H04L29/06
摘要:
In one embodiment, a script executes code on a testing device to automatically control a control device. A media player on the control device interacts with a video streaming service. The testing device receives events from the control device based on the control device being controlled by the script to perform actions. The actions performed by the control device results in the events being asynchronously sent to the testing device. The events is then stored in the event buffer. The script initiates a wait for routine that waits for a target event to occur before execution of the script can continue and receives the events from the event buffer where the events are stored in the event buffer. The script then analyzes the events to determine if the target event occurred to allow the script to continue execution.
公开/授权文献
信息查询